Tietokannan optimointi- ja suorituskyvyn virityspalvelut. Diagnosoimme hitaat kyselyt, korjaamme pullonkaulat ja viritämme tietokantasi maksimaalisen suorituskyvyn ja minimaalisen viiveen saavuttamiseksi.
Aloita
Tietokannan suorituskykyongelmat kasaantuvat ajan myötä – ajoittaisesta hidastelusta tulee jatkuva rasite sovelluksellesi ja käyttäjäkokemuksellesi. Käytämme järjestelmällistä lähestymistapaa: profiloimme realistisella kuormituksella, tunnistamme perussyyt datan avulla ja toteutamme kohdennettuja optimointeja, jotka tuottavat mitattavissa olevaa parannusta.
Optimisoimme PostgreSQL, MySQL, MongoDB ja DynamoDB-tietokantoja käyttäen natiiveja profilointityökaluja, pganalyze, DataDog Database Monitoring -palvelua ja mukautettuja analyysiskriptejä. Ratkaisuihin kuuluvat indeksimuutokset, kyselyjen uudelleenkirjoitukset, kokoonpanon viritys ja arkkitehtoniset parannukset, kuten read replicas ja caching.
Sovelluksille, joissa on hitaita tietokantakyselyitä, korkeaa tietokannan CPU/memory usage, connection pool exhaustion tai kasvavia vastausaikoja. Olipa kyseessä yksittäinen ongelmallinen kysely tai järjestelmällisiä suorituskykyongelmia, tunnistamme ja korjaamme perussyyt.
Profiloi tietokanta kuormituksen alla, tunnista hitaimmat kyselyt ja analysoi resurssien käyttökuvioita.
Sukella syvälle hitaisiin kyselyihin EXPLAINin avulla, tunnista puuttuvat indeksit ja analysoi lock contention.
Toteuta kyselyjen uudelleenkirjoituksia, lisää indeksejä, viritä kokoonpano ja optimoi yhteydenhallinta.
Vertailuarvojen parannukset, varmista ettei ole regressioita ja kuormitustestaa huippukuormituksen aikana.
Ota käyttöön suorituskykymittaristot, hitaiden kyselyjen hälytykset ja luo optimointikatsausten säännöllisyys.
Diagnosoidaan ja korjataan tietokantaongelmat, jotka hidastavat sovellustasi.
Suorituskyvyn virityksemme kattaa hitaiden kyselyjen analysoinnin, indeksien optimoinnin, konfigurointiparametrien virityksen, yhteyspoolin koon määrittämisen, vacuum- ja tilastojen hallinnan sekä tallennustilan I/O-optimoinnin, jotka räätälöidään juuri sinun tietokantamoottorisi mukaan.
MicrocosmWorks tarjoaa tietokannan optimointi- ja suorituskyvyn virityspalveluita hintaan 20-50 $/tunti. Monet asiakkaat näkevät merkittäviä suorituskyvyn parannuksia jo ensimmäisen yhteistyöviikon aikana.
Kyllä, vähennämme rutiininomaisesti kyselyjen suoritusaikoja minuuteista millisekunteihin uudelleenkirjoittamalla kyselyitä, lisäämällä komposiitti-indeksejä, toteuttamalla query plan hintsejä ja uudelleenjärjestelemällä joineja. Käytämme EXPLAIN ANALYZEa tunnistaaksemme ja eliminoidaksemme jokaisen pullonkaulan.
Analysoimme hitaiden kyselyjen lokit, lukituskonfliktien metriikat, I/O-odotustilastot, puskurimuistin osumasuhteet ja yhteyspoolin käyttöasteen tunnistaaksemme tarkat pullonkaulat. Lisäksi profiloimme sovellustason kyselymalleja tunnistaaksemme N+1-kyselyt ja puuttuvat indeksit.
Kyllä, perustamme jatkuvan seurannan käyttäen työkaluja kuten pganalyze, Datadog, tai mukautettuja Prometheus/Grafana-hallintapaneeleja automaattisilla hälytyksillä liittyen kyselyjen heikentymiseen, lukitusten eskaloitumiseen ja resurssien loppumiseen, jotta ongelmat havaitaan ennen kuin ne vaikuttavat käyttäjiin.